Writing blog posts that attract traffic involves a combination of strategic planning, high-quality content creation, and effective promotion. Here’s a step-by-step guide:
Know your audience.
Know Your Target Audience: Understand your audience: their interests, problems, and questions.
Research Audience Pain Points: Use forums like Reddit and Quora, and social media, to know the information your audience seeks.
Choose the Right Topics.
Keywords Research1: With tools like the Google Keyword Planner, SEMrush, or Ahrefs, find keywords that have a high volume of searches but a lower level of competition.
Such Topics Should Have Trend: Stay abreast of the trends in your niche and write articles that are timely and relevant.
Capitalize on the Gap: Identify what your competition is not covering or where your expertise can provide real value.
Create Engaging Content.
Catchy Headlines: Titles that create curiosity or promise worth; for example, “10 Ways to Improve X” or “The Ultimate Guide to Y.”
Captivating Introductions: Get your reader hooked within the first few lines with a daring question, statistic, or a short story.
Well Structured: Clear readability with short paragraphs, sub-headings, bullet points, and images.
Actionable Evidence: Provide simple, direct, credible advice that readers can act on.
SEO Optimization:
Include primary and secondary keywords naturally.
- Use descriptive meta tags.
2.Make sure to include alt text for images.
3.Internally link to other relevant content on your blog.
4.Include multimedia.
5.Visuals: Use quality images, infographics, and videos to enhance engagement.
6.Interactive Elements: Involve readers with polls, quizzes, or interactive charts.
Promote Your Content.
Social Media: Share the posts on platforms where your audience hangs out—make sure to use relevant hashtags to increase visibility.
E-mail marketing: Notify your audience via e-mail to inform them about any new updates on your blog.
Collaborations: Cooperate with influencers or guest bloggers to spread your reach.
Forums and Communities: Put forward helpful insights related to your blog (don’t spam) and link to your blog.
Monitor and Optimize Performance
Analytics: Use Google Analytics or other tools to track page views, bounce rates, and traffic sources.
Iterate: Use data to inform changing your strategy. Update old posts with current information or keywords.
Be Consistent
Post on a regular basis and build your readership. Come up with a content calendar to plan and maintain the established schedule.
Give Priority to Long-Form Content
Longer, in-depth posts (in the range of 1,500-2,500 words) have better chances to get noticed and thus outrank other posts. Remember, however, that the content must be meaningful, not just fluffy or shallow.
Engage Your Audience
Comments and Feedback: Reply to comments and responses made by your readers to establish a community.
CTAs: Have call to actions at the end of your blog posts, asking people to share, leave comments, or link within your piece.
10. Build Backlinks
- Reach out to other websites for guest posting opportunities.
- Engage in link exchanges with reputable blogs.
By combining these tactics, you can create compelling blog posts that attract and retain traffic over time.